How to Obtain a Spare Key for Your Seat Leon

When it concerns getting a spare key for your Seat Leon, there are a number of alternatives available:

1. Authorized Dealership

  • Best for Original Quality: Visiting an authorized Seat dealer guarantees you get an authentic key that works with your car.
  • Registration Required: You'll require to offer evidence of ownership and might need the Vehicle Identification Number (VIN).

2. Locksmith professional Services

  • Cost-efficient: Professional locksmith professionals can frequently develop a spare key for a lower cost than dealers.
  • Quick Service: Many locksmiths use mobile services that can come to your location.

3. Key Cutting Kiosks

  • Do it yourself Approach: Some kiosks offer the service of cutting keys on-site based upon a design template.
  • Limitations: Not all kiosks can accommodate modern electronic key fobs, so inspect compatibility.

4. Online Retailers

  • Purchase a Blank Key: Some online retailers offer blank keys that can be cut to fit.
  • Programming Needed: Keep in mind that you may still require expert programming for keyless entry systems.

Cost of a Spare Key

The cost of obtaining a spare key for your Seat Leon depends on different factors, such as the method of obtaining it, the type of key (traditional or electronic), and the dealership or locksmith you pick. Below is a rough estimate of the costs involved:

Type of Spare KeyEstimated Cost
Conventional Key₤ 10 - ₤ 50
Electronic Key Fob₤ 150 - ₤ 500 (consisting of programming)
Key Replacement at Dealership₤ 200 - ₤ 400
Locksmith Professional Key Cutting₤ 50 - ₤ 150 (differing by intricacy)

FAQs About Seat Leon Spare Keys

1. How do I understand if I require a spare key?

Having a spare key is constantly an excellent idea if you frequently misplace your keys, share the vehicle, or wish to make sure quick gain access to in emergency situations.

2. Can I set a spare key myself?

For conventional keys, programming is not required. However, for electronic keys and fobs, it's usually suggested to have a professional do the programming to make sure compatibility and functionality.

3. What if I lost my only key?

If you've lost your only key, your best alternative is to call your regional authorized Seat dealership or a locksmith, who might be able to develop a new key based on your car's data.

4. For how long does it take to get a brand-new key made?

The time frame can vary based upon the approach chosen. Dealers may take numerous days, while a locksmith professional can typically supply a new key on the exact same day.

5. Are spare keys covered under service warranty?

Generally, spare keys are not covered under the automobile service warranty, however it's always best to consult your service warranty details or talk with your dealership for specifics.
